What’s New in Midjourney?

Midjourney has recently introduced new customization features, allowing users to fine-tune the styles of generated artwork. The latest update includes:

  • Style Mixer: A new feature that lets you blend different art styles to create hybrid artworks. Users can combine attributes from different styles—such as watercolor and steampunk—to create unique pieces.
  • Expanded Library of Styles: Additional pre-set styles have been introduced, including “Art Deco” and “Surrealism,” allowing for more diverse visual experimentation.
  • Enhanced Prompt Length: Midjourney now supports longer prompts, giving users more flexibility in specifying details, which results in more accurate and personalized outputs.
  • AI Image Editing: Midjourney is introducing a new AI image editing tool that allows anyone on the web to edit images generated through the platform, directly via a simple interface. This feature makes Midjourney a more versatile tool for on-the-fly content adjustments without needing to rely on traditional editing software (TechCrunch article).

What’s New in DALL-E?

DALL-E, developed by OpenAI, is making strides to become more accessible and versatile for creators of all skill levels. Here are the latest updates:

  • Public API Availability: The DALL-E API is now available in public beta, making it easier for developers and businesses to integrate DALL-E’s image generation capabilities into their applications. This opens up new opportunities for creating custom tools and services that can leverage the power of AI image generation (OpenAI announcement).
  • Inpainting Enhancements: The inpainting tool has been improved, offering more precise control when editing images. Users can now specify exact areas they want to modify, allowing for intricate adjustments while maintaining the rest of the composition untouched.
  • Scene Customization: DALL-E’s recent updates include more advanced scene customization options. Users can define detailed parameters such as time of day, weather conditions, and the types of objects in a scene, which allows for more specific and realistic creations.
  • Object Placement Controls: Users can now control where objects are placed within an image, providing enhanced composition capabilities. This helps creators achieve their desired output more efficiently, making DALL-E an even more powerful tool for content creators and designers.

What’s New in Leonardo AI?

Leonardo AI has been enhancing its features to provide more powerful tools for professionals. Recent updates include:

  • Architectural Precision Mode: A new mode that focuses on generating highly detailed architectural visuals. This mode includes precise rendering of materials, such as concrete, glass, and metal.
  • Brush Tool Integration: Leonardo AI now integrates a brush tool that allows users to make minor edits to their creations, adjusting textures and details directly within the platform.
  • AI Collaboration Feature: Users can now collaborate with others in real-time, making it easy to work on the same artwork with team members or share ideas instantly.
  • Integration with Canva: Leonardo AI is now directly integrated into Canva, allowing Canva users to generate and use AI-powered images directly within their projects, simplifying the workflow for design professionals who use Canva as their primary tool. What’s New in Flux AI?

Flux AI continues to lead in the realm of interactive media and animation. The latest updates include:

  • Real-Time Animation Previews: Users can now view their animations in real-time as they create them, making it easier to adjust timing, motion paths, and effects without multiple re-renders.
  • Layer-Based Animation System: A new layer-based system has been introduced, allowing users to animate individual elements more precisely, similar to traditional animation tools like After Effects.
  • Sound Integration: Flux AI now offers sound integration, letting users add music or sound effects to their animations directly within the platform, providing a complete media creation experience.
  • Flux 1.1 Pro on Freepik: The latest version, Flux 1.1 Pro, is now available on Freepik, offering faster and more realistic image generation capabilities. This update aims to make Flux more accessible to a larger audience by offering improved speeds, higher-quality outputs, and seamless integration into creative workflows.
